Estado de abstinencia alcohólica
SÃntomas:
Los sÃntomas sicológicos de leves a moderados son:
-
Sobresaltos o nerviosismo
-
Inestabilidad
-
Ansiedad
-
Tendencia a la irritabilidad o excitación
-
Cambios emocionales rápidos
-
Depresión
-
Fatiga
-
Dificultad para pensar con claridad
-
Pesadillas

Los sÃntomas graves son:
-
Delirium tremens: un estado de confusión y alucinaciones visuales
-
Agitación
-
Fiebre
-
Convulsiones
-
Amnesia alcohólica o lagunas: se presenta cuando la persona olvida lo sucedido durante un episodio de ingesta de alcohol
Signos y exámenes:
El médico verifica:
-
Frecuencia respiratoria rápida (taquipnea)
-
Latidos cardÃacos rápidos (taquicardia)
-
Temperatura elevada
-
Movimientos anormales del ojo
-
Manos temblorosas
-
Temblor general en el cuerpo
-
Ritmo cardÃaco anormal
-
Sangrado interno
-
Insuficiencia hepática
-
Deshidratación
Se puede realizar un
examen toxicológico
al igual que otros exámenes de sangre.
